Searched refs:vivid_dev (Results 1 - 25 of 36) sorted by path

12

/linux-master/drivers/media/test-drivers/vivid/
H A Dvivid-cec.c23 static bool find_dest_adap(struct vivid_dev *dev,
47 static bool xfer_ready(struct vivid_dev *dev)
72 static void adjust_sfts(struct vivid_dev *dev)
103 struct vivid_dev *dev = _dev;
244 struct vivid_dev *dev = cec_get_drvdata(adap);
266 struct vivid_dev *dev = cec_get_drvdata(adap);
314 struct cec_adapter *vivid_cec_alloc_adap(struct vivid_dev *dev,
H A Dvivid-cec.h9 struct cec_adapter *vivid_cec_alloc_adap(struct vivid_dev *dev,
H A Dvivid-core.c189 static struct vivid_dev *vivid_devs[VIVID_MAX_DEVS];
238 struct vivid_dev *dev = video_drvdata(file);
298 struct vivid_dev *dev = video_drvdata(file);
312 struct vivid_dev *dev = video_drvdata(file);
423 struct vivid_dev *dev = video_drvdata(file);
572 static bool vivid_is_last_user(struct vivid_dev *dev)
589 static void vivid_reconnect(struct vivid_dev *dev)
616 struct vivid_dev *dev = video_drvdata(file);
828 struct vivid_dev *dev = container_of(v4l2_dev, struct vivid_dev, v4l2_de
[all...]
H A Dvivid-core.h120 struct vivid_dev { struct
564 static inline bool vivid_is_webcam(const struct vivid_dev *dev)
569 static inline bool vivid_is_tv_cap(const struct vivid_dev *dev)
574 static inline bool vivid_is_svid_cap(const struct vivid_dev *dev)
579 static inline bool vivid_is_hdmi_cap(const struct vivid_dev *dev)
584 static inline bool vivid_is_sdtv_cap(const struct vivid_dev *dev)
589 static inline bool vivid_is_svid_out(const struct vivid_dev *dev)
594 static inline bool vivid_is_hdmi_out(const struct vivid_dev *dev)
H A Dvivid-ctrls.c119 struct vivid_dev *dev = container_of(ctrl->handler, struct vivid_dev, ctrl_hdl_user_gen);
364 struct vivid_dev *dev = container_of(ctrl->handler,
365 struct vivid_dev, ctrl_hdl_fb);
391 struct vivid_dev *dev = container_of(ctrl->handler, struct vivid_dev, ctrl_hdl_user_vid);
403 struct vivid_dev *dev = container_of(ctrl->handler, struct vivid_dev, ctrl_hdl_user_vid);
455 struct vivid_dev *dev = container_of(ctrl->handler, struct vivid_dev, ctrl_hdl_vid_ca
[all...]
H A Dvivid-ctrls.h17 int vivid_create_controls(struct vivid_dev *dev, bool show_ccs_cap,
20 void vivid_free_controls(struct vivid_dev *dev);
H A Dvivid-kthread-cap.c45 static inline v4l2_std_id vivid_get_std_cap(const struct vivid_dev *dev)
52 static void copy_pix(struct vivid_dev *dev, int win_y, int win_x,
80 static void blend_line(struct vivid_dev *dev, unsigned y_offset, unsigned x_offset,
145 static void vivid_precalc_copy_rects(struct vivid_dev *dev)
216 static noinline_for_stack int vivid_copy_buffer(struct vivid_dev *dev, unsigned p,
386 static void vivid_fillbuff(struct vivid_dev *dev, struct vivid_buffer *buf)
536 static void vivid_cap_update_frame_period(struct vivid_dev *dev)
555 static noinline_for_stack void vivid_thread_vid_cap_tick(struct vivid_dev *dev,
666 struct vivid_dev *dev = data;
776 static void vivid_grab_controls(struct vivid_dev *de
[all...]
H A Dvivid-kthread-cap.h11 int vivid_start_generating_vid_cap(struct vivid_dev *dev, bool *pstreaming);
12 void vivid_stop_generating_vid_cap(struct vivid_dev *dev, bool *pstreaming);
H A Dvivid-kthread-out.c44 static void vivid_thread_vid_out_tick(struct vivid_dev *dev)
142 struct vivid_dev *dev = data;
246 static void vivid_grab_controls(struct vivid_dev *dev, bool grab)
255 int vivid_start_generating_vid_out(struct vivid_dev *dev, bool *pstreaming)
295 void vivid_stop_generating_vid_out(struct vivid_dev *dev, bool *pstreaming)
H A Dvivid-kthread-out.h11 int vivid_start_generating_vid_out(struct vivid_dev *dev, bool *pstreaming);
12 void vivid_stop_generating_vid_out(struct vivid_dev *dev, bool *pstreaming);
H A Dvivid-kthread-touch.c13 static noinline_for_stack void vivid_thread_tch_cap_tick(struct vivid_dev *dev,
46 struct vivid_dev *dev = data;
146 int vivid_start_generating_touch_cap(struct vivid_dev *dev)
169 void vivid_stop_generating_touch_cap(struct vivid_dev *dev)
H A Dvivid-kthread-touch.h10 int vivid_start_generating_touch_cap(struct vivid_dev *dev);
11 void vivid_stop_generating_touch_cap(struct vivid_dev *dev);
H A Dvivid-meta-cap.c20 struct vivid_dev *dev = vb2_get_drv_priv(vq);
39 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
65 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
77 struct vivid_dev *dev = vb2_get_drv_priv(vq);
105 struct vivid_dev *dev = vb2_get_drv_priv(vq);
113 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
132 struct vivid_dev *dev = video_drvdata(file);
148 struct vivid_dev *dev = video_drvdata(file);
159 void vivid_meta_cap_fillbuff(struct vivid_dev *dev,
H A Dvivid-meta-cap.h18 void vivid_meta_cap_fillbuff(struct vivid_dev *dev,
H A Dvivid-meta-out.c20 struct vivid_dev *dev = vb2_get_drv_priv(vq);
39 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
65 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
77 struct vivid_dev *dev = vb2_get_drv_priv(vq);
105 struct vivid_dev *dev = vb2_get_drv_priv(vq);
113 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
132 struct vivid_dev *dev = video_drvdata(file);
148 struct vivid_dev *dev = video_drvdata(file);
159 void vivid_meta_out_process(struct vivid_dev *dev,
H A Dvivid-meta-out.h15 void vivid_meta_out_process(struct vivid_dev *dev, struct vivid_buffer *buf);
H A Dvivid-osd.c48 void vivid_clear_fb(struct vivid_dev *dev)
70 struct vivid_dev *dev = (struct vivid_dev *)info->par;
96 static int vivid_fb_set_var(struct vivid_dev *dev, struct fb_var_screeninfo *var)
109 static int vivid_fb_get_fix(struct vivid_dev *dev, struct fb_fix_screeninfo *fix)
129 static int _vivid_fb_check_var(struct fb_var_screeninfo *var, struct vivid_dev *dev)
171 struct vivid_dev *dev = (struct vivid_dev *) info->par;
185 struct vivid_dev *dev = (struct vivid_dev *) inf
[all...]
H A Dvivid-osd.h11 int vivid_fb_init(struct vivid_dev *dev);
12 void vivid_fb_release_buffers(struct vivid_dev *dev);
13 void vivid_clear_fb(struct vivid_dev *dev);
H A Dvivid-radio-common.c59 void vivid_radio_rds_init(struct vivid_dev *dev)
106 static void vivid_radio_calc_sig_qual(struct vivid_dev *dev)
151 struct vivid_dev *dev = video_drvdata(file);
H A Dvivid-radio-common.h26 void vivid_radio_rds_init(struct vivid_dev *dev);
H A Dvivid-radio-rx.c28 struct vivid_dev *dev = video_drvdata(file);
150 struct vivid_dev *dev = video_drvdata(file);
219 struct vivid_dev *dev = video_drvdata(file);
272 struct vivid_dev *dev = video_drvdata(file);
H A Dvivid-radio-tx.c26 struct vivid_dev *dev = video_drvdata(file);
101 struct vivid_dev *dev = video_drvdata(file);
120 struct vivid_dev *dev = video_drvdata(file);
H A Dvivid-sdr-cap.c85 static void vivid_thread_sdr_cap_tick(struct vivid_dev *dev)
121 struct vivid_dev *dev = data;
229 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
255 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
267 struct vivid_dev *dev = vb2_get_drv_priv(vq);
300 struct vivid_dev *dev = vb2_get_drv_priv(vq);
323 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
361 struct vivid_dev *dev = video_drvdata(file);
380 struct vivid_dev *dev = video_drvdata(file);
459 struct vivid_dev *de
[all...]
H A Dvivid-sdr-cap.h20 void vivid_sdr_cap_process(struct vivid_dev *dev, struct vivid_buffer *buf);
H A Dvivid-touch-cap.c15 struct vivid_dev *dev = vb2_get_drv_priv(vq);
32 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
57 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
68 struct vivid_dev *dev = vb2_get_drv_priv(vq);
94 struct vivid_dev *dev = vb2_get_drv_priv(vq);
101 struct vivid_dev *dev = vb2_get_drv_priv(vb->vb2_queue);
128 struct vivid_dev *dev = video_drvdata(file);
138 struct vivid_dev *dev = video_drvdata(file);
152 struct vivid_dev *dev = video_drvdata(file);
182 int vivid_set_touch(struct vivid_dev *de
[all...]

Completed in 247 milliseconds

12